Problema sin solucion - Imagenes en una Base de Datos

16/11/2006 - 02:53 por German | Informe spam
Hola a todos, necesitaria que alguien me de una mano ya que me encuentra a
la deriva.
Resulta que tengo una aplicacion Web que sube informacion sobre personas
(distintos datos personales) y a su vez guarda varias fotos de la persona.
Hasta aca todo bien. Lo que hice fue guardar el nombre de la foto y el path
donde la subo y anda ok. Pero se me ocurrio probar de guardar la imagen
completa en SqlServer 2000 en una campo Image.
Guardarlo perfecto, hasta diria secillo, pero el problemita lo tengo al
momento de recuperar la foto desde la base. Lei de todo en la web, desde
armar la imagen en un form nuevo, etc, pero lo que necesito es cargar lo que
me devuelve la consulta a la base en un objeto image. Estuve viendo un
ejemplo en la web donde al objeto image le ponen una pagina aspx donde
realmente se arma la matriz de bytes, no me anduvo.
Alguno me podria decir cual es la manera mas sencilla de levantar una imagen
desde sqlserver 2000?

Gracias

Preguntas similare

Leer las respuestas

#6 Roberto M. Oliva
16/11/2006 - 12:22 | Informe spam
Hola!

Yo lo que hago con los datos binarios es convertirlos a Base64 y
meterlos en un campo texto. Tienes las funciones de conversion en el
Namespace Convert. y te basta con definir el tipo de campo en la tabla
del SQL Server como Text. Con esto no tienes ningun problema de
trabajar con datos binarios.

Saludos
Roberto M. Oliva


German ha escrito:

Gracias a todos por las respuestas, hoy mismo probare las soluciones.

German.
La Plata - Buenos Aires - Argentina
"German" escribió en el mensaje
news:
> Hola a todos, necesitaria que alguien me de una mano ya que me encuentra a
> la deriva.
> Resulta que tengo una aplicacion Web que sube informacion sobre personas
> (distintos datos personales) y a su vez guarda varias fotos de la persona.
> Hasta aca todo bien. Lo que hice fue guardar el nombre de la foto y el
> path donde la subo y anda ok. Pero se me ocurrio probar de guardar la
> imagen completa en SqlServer 2000 en una campo Image.
> Guardarlo perfecto, hasta diria secillo, pero el problemita lo tengo al
> momento de recuperar la foto desde la base. Lei de todo en la web, desde
> armar la imagen en un form nuevo, etc, pero lo que necesito es cargar lo
> que me devuelve la consulta a la base en un objeto image. Estuve viendo un
> ejemplo en la web donde al objeto image le ponen una pagina aspx donde
> realmente se arma la matriz de bytes, no me anduvo.
> Alguno me podria decir cual es la manera mas sencilla de levantar una
> imagen desde sqlserver 2000?
>
> Gracias
>
Respuesta Responder a este mensaje
#7 ElQuintero.net
16/11/2006 - 23:34 | Informe spam
Mira en esta Web esta padre

http://www.elquintero.net
email Siga el debate Respuesta Responder a este mensaje
Ads by Google
Help Hacer una pregunta AnteriorRespuesta Tengo una respuesta
Search Busqueda sugerida